i always enjoy seeing the budding of new talent. ximon lee‘s inspired graduate collection may consciously borrow from a more mainstream fashion trend but it maintains a strength of its own. reverently irreverent is how i would describe it; the construction is deliberately visible and unfinished while decoration is kept to fatigued bands of pattern. the survivalist themes are strengthened by the oriental silhouette with the disposable nature of modern urban street life echoed in the textured fabrics and clever use of denim. the true the power of the layering is further accentuated by an up-scaling of simple panels which are connected with metallic zips to create a metamorphic warrior like quality emphasising the distinct shapes to create a sharp, defensive wearability which successfully transforms into an elegant urban origami.
